Ido is one of those constructed, artificial languages like Esperanto. It was created in 1907 to correct what some people perceived as flaws in the language. Unlike Esperanto, the language has never had a huge uptake and there are only about 200 people world-wide who are fluent in the language. Despite this, there is an extensive Ido language Wikipedia. Given these issues, you are probably unlikely to run into a speaker of the language in Rio.
